Contents:
Interbellum Warsaw -- Between Two Worlds -- A Pole in Cambridge -- Falling Towards Washington -- The Warrior Dove -- Zbig Heaven -- The Sands of Ogaden -- Twilight of the Doves -- The Ayatollah and the Pope -- The Conservative Years -- Autumnal Battles.
Summary: "An intimate and perceptive biography of Zbigniew Brzezinski--President Carter's National Security Advisor and one of America's greatest geopolitical thinkers and grandest strategists"-- Provided by publisher.
